#298364 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#298364 is composed of 16.1% red, 51.4% green and 39.2%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 68.7% cyan, 0% magenta, 23.7% yellow and 48.6% black. It has a hue angle of 159.3 degrees, a saturation of 52.3% and a lightness of 33.7%. #298364 color hex could be obtained by blending #52ffc8 with #000700. Closest websafe color is: #339966.

Shades and Tints of #298364

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#040b09 is the darkest color, while #fcfefd is the lightest one.

Tones of #298364

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#515b58 is the less saturated color, while #01ab70 is the most saturated one.
